    We are getting fantastic colours again but now instead of bright fluorescent, the colours are a little more faded, or off. So we see lots of mints and mustards lurking around everywhere. If there weren't colours, then there are prints: those amazing, exotic, tropical, wild flower prints we see at Givenchy, The hawaiian inspired prints at stella mccartney or the Navajo and mexican squares at Proenza Schouler. While Mr. Pilati took a different turn at YSL, sailing that is. A mixed of 40's sailor inspired stripes match with bold 80's seashells and anchor accesories. It was a bit like female sailors on shore leave with those cute stripey dresses followed by those flowy dresses at the end that remind us of those pin ups of that era. And Lanvin did what they do best; flowy, long, feminine yet powerful and directional.

    What is going to happen to the future of fashion? Rumour has been circulating that Stefano Pilati, the current creative director and designer of the Parisian fashion House, YSL maybe stepping down from his position after 10 years. This is no news since we have been hearing about this forever. His monochromatic palettes which included navy blue, black (of course) and white is what people call his "signature." But are we getting bored? YSL ready-to-wear never really stood out to me significantly in both women and men collection. As a fan of minimalism, this is quite odd to me.
    Hedi Slimane, Raf Simon and Christophe Decarnin has been approached as Pilati's replacement but has turn them down as quoted by Saint Laurent's partner Pierre Bergé:

    "He'd rather see it killed and the legacy remain untouchable, observed only from afar through exhibitions, films, auctions, etc. As his foundation still controls the YSL archives, he can and does make life difficult for whomever wants a closer look at the house's DNA. Furthermore, while the CEO of YSL is an excellent businesswoman, she is, as they say, a ball-breaker. So the job isn't a walk in the park, to say the least."

Caran d'Ache by Alber Elbez

    On Tuesday I was in Saville Row and I visited Lanvin. A huge store displaying mainly suits(Surprise, surprise.) Well on the glass table there was a big red box filled with exploding colours, as I look closer I see that it is the Caran d'Ache Supracolor box by Alber. It contains 120 original colours.

    Caran d'Ache of Swizerland was named after the french cartoonist, Caran d'Ache who drew political caricatures for newspapers such as the Lundi du Figaro.
